There's a good argument that the best two teams in baseball are playing in the ALCS, as we had last year. The Angels and Cubs might dispute this, but either way we should get some good, competitive baseball. When the Red Sox are up • Even without Mike Lowell and with a hurting David Ortiz, this is a good lineup, deep with patient hitters who will put the ball in play and hit for at least doubles power.
